Pet Friendly Hickory Creek Winery
Hickory Creek Winery Hickory Creek Winery in Buchanan, MI, welcomes leashed dogs to join their owners as they enjoy a glass of its small-batch wine. Fido may even meet the owner's dogs, as they usually greet guests as they arrive. Hickory Creek produces classic, European-style wines made from locally grown grapes. The pet-friendly Winery offers snack-sized charcuterie plates and partners with The Blueberry Store, which carries an assortment of products and treats for your furry friend. See Details
Pet Friendly Spicer Lake Nature Preserve
Spicer Lake Nature Preserve Spicer Lake Nature Preserve in New Carlisle, IN, is pet-friendly. Explore 320 acres on trails through wetlands, woods and old-growth fields with your leashed pooch for company. Dog owners are reminded to clean up after pups to preserve the cleanliness of the area. Spicer Lake Nature Preserve can be accessed every day of the week from dawn until dusk. See Details

Seedz Brewery Seedz Brewery is a dog-friendly brewery in Union Pier, MI where Fido is welcome to join you outside in the biergarten. They take their beers seriously at Seedz Brewery and use locally-sourced ingredients to create the beers on their rotating tap list. For a perfect sip, they serve their slow-pour brews in specially-designed glassware. Seedz Brewery does not have a kitchen but allows patrons to bring in outside food. See Details
